Dr. Michael L. Lomax will be the keynote speaker for the 154th Commencement Convocation at Benedict College on Friday, May 3rd at the Charlie W. Johnson Stadium.

Lomax serves as the President and CEO of the UNCF (United Negro College Fund), the nation’s largest and most effective minority education organization and the largest private provider of scholarships and other educational support to underrepresented students. Benedict College is a proud member institution of the UNCF.

“We welcome one of the world’s biggest champions for HBCUs,” said Dr. Roslyn Clark Artis, President and CEO of Benedict College. “Under Dr. Lomax’s stellar leadership, the UNCF raised more than $4 billion to help over 150,000 students earn college degrees.”

Annually, UNCF’s work enables 50,000 students to go to college with UNCF scholarships and attend its 37 member Historically Black Colleges and Universities (HBCUs). At UNCF’s helm, Dr. Lomax oversees the organization’s 400-plus scholarship pro-

grams, which award more than 10,000 scholarships a year. He also launched UNCF’s Institute for Capacity Building (ICB), which supports member HBCUs to become stronger, more effective, and self- sustaining. Benedict College has benefited greatly from the ICB

program. Under Dr. Lomax’s leadership, UNCF has engineered partnerships with reform-focused leaders and organizations and worked to further advance HBCUs with Congress, the administration, and the Department of Education.
